PROBLEM TO BE SOLVED: To provide a substance which is as hard as diamond and is chemically highly stable by subjecting a mixture of a graphite-like substance composed mainly of carbon and nitrogen, a simulated graphite-like substance or an amorphous carbon structural substance and metallic powder to a dynamic high temperature and a dynamic high pressure. SOLUTION: A graphite-like substance composed mainly of carbon and nitrogen, a simulated graphite-like substance or an amorphous carbon structural substance is used as a starting substance. Above all, a triazine polymerization substance, a condensation polycyclic heterocyclic compound composed of nitrogen and carbon and the like are preferably used. The starting substance and the metallic powder are mixed and this mixture is subjected to a dynamic high temperature and a dynamic high pressure by an impact wave. The metallic powder is, for example, copper, aluminum, cobalt, nickel, tungsten or an alloy thereof. The copper which is insert to the starting substance and a formed substance is one of the preferable metals as its heat conductivity is high. An average temperature and an average pressure to be imparted to the starting substance by the impact wave are to be set within the range of 1,000-3,000 deg.C and 10-50 GPa respectively.
